% 19.07.2016 (1) Present petition under Section 482 Cr.P.C. has been preferred by the petitioner for quashing of FIR No.81/2008 under Sections 323/354/506 IPC registered at Police Station Gulabi Bagh. It is stated that the matter has been settled with the complainant/respondent No.2 amicably.
(2) Respondent No.2-complainant is present before the Court along with her counsel. The Investigating Officer has identified her. I have enquired from the complainant whether the matter has been settled with the petitioner amicably without fear and pressure. She has CRL.M.C. 2491/2016
informed that the matter has been settled without any fear or pressure and she has no objection to the quashing of the FIR. (3) The petition is supported by the affidavits of the parties. (4) Since the complainant/Respondent No.2 has voluntarily settled the dispute with the petitioner, no useful purpose will be served to continue with the proceedings. In the interest of justice and to put an end to the litigation, FIR No.81/2008 under Sections 323/354/506 IPC registered at Police Station Gulabi Bagh and all the proceedings emanating therefrom are quashed.
(5) The petitioner is, however, burdened with costs of `15,000/- to be deposited with Prime Minister Relief Fund within two weeks. The Registry shall ensure the compliance of the order. (6) The petition and Crl.M.A.10703/2016 stand disposed of accordingly.
